Введение

Современные приложения, работающие с данными, становятся все более сложными и требуют надежных решений для хранения и обработки информации. В условиях стремительного роста объемов данных, особенно в формате CSV, хостинг для приложений, ориентированных на такую работу, выходит на первый план. CSV-файлы, благодаря своей простоте и универсальности, широко используются для обмена данными между различными системами и приложениями. Однако, когда речь идет о больших объемах данных, важно учитывать не только возможности самого хостинга, но и инфраструктуру, которая сможет обеспечить быструю загрузку, обработку и анализ информации. Неправильный выбор платформы может привести к проблемам с производительностью, высокой задержке и даже потере данных. Поэтому критически важно подойти к выбору хостинга с пониманием специфики работы с большими CSV-файлами. Существуют различные параметры, такие как скорость обработки, объем доступного хранилища, возможность масштабирования и поддержка необходимых технологий, которые следует учитывать. Кроме того, различные типы хостинга, включая облачные решения и выделенные серверы, предлагают различные преимущества и недостатки, что также требует внимательного анализа. Важно не только выбрать подходящий тарифный план, но и понять, как хостинг может повлиять на общую архитектуру приложения и его способность справляться с растущими объемами данных. Обработка больших CSV-файлов требует не только мощного оборудования, но и правильной настройки программного обеспечения, что также будет важным аспектом при выборе хостинга.

Что такое хостинг для приложений с обработкой больших CSV-файлов?

Хостинг для приложений, работающих с большими CSV-файлами, представляет собой специализированные услуги, направленные на обеспечение надежной и производительной работы веб-приложений, которые требуют обработки больших объемов данных. CSV (Comma-Separated Values) является популярным форматом для хранения и передачи табличных данных, что делает его востребованным в различных отраслях, от финансов до научных исследований.

Обработка больших CSV-файлов требует значительных вычислительных ресурсов и оптимизации хранения данных. Обычно такие файлы содержат миллионы записей, что может приводить к необходимости использования высокопроизводительных серверов и специализированных баз данных. Поэтому выбор подходящего хостинга становится критически важным для обеспечения быстродействия и стабильности приложений.

Сценарии применения хостинга для обработки CSV-файлов

Существует множество сценариев, где хостинг для приложений с обработкой CSV-файлов может быть использован. Например, финансовые аналитики часто загружают большие объемы данных для анализа и визуализации. В таких случаях необходимо, чтобы хостинг обеспечивал высокую скорость доступа к данным и возможность их быстрой обработки.

хостинг для аналитических приложений

Другим примером может служить работа с данными в сфере электронной коммерции. Магазины могут импортировать данные о товарах и заказах из CSV-файлов, что требует надежного и производительного хостинга. Без этого может возникнуть риск задержек в обработке заказов и снижении качества обслуживания клиентов.

Также стоит упомянуть научные исследования, где требуется обработка массивов данных для анализа. Исследователи могут загружать и обрабатывать CSV-файлы с результатами экспериментов, что требует высокой вычислительной мощности и достаточного объема памяти.

Технические требования к хостингу

При выборе хостинга для работы с большими CSV-файлами необходимо учитывать несколько технических аспектов. Во-первых, это производительность процессора. Чем больше вычислительных ресурсов доступно, тем быстрее будут обрабатываться данные. Например, хостинг-провайдеры, такие как CloudVPS и AdminVPS, предлагают решения с выделенными серверами, которые обеспечивают необходимую мощность для обработки больших объемов данных.

Во-вторых, важную роль играет объем оперативной памяти. Для обработки больших файлов требуется достаточное количество RAM, чтобы минимизировать время загрузки данных и ускорить выполнение запросов. Обычно рекомендуется выбирать тарифы, которые предоставляют не менее 16 ГБ оперативной памяти для серьезных задач.

оптимизация обработки данных

Наконец, следует обратить внимание на скорость передачи данных и надежность сетевого подключения. Высокая скорость интернета позволит быстрее загружать и выгружать файлы, что также существенно влияет на общую производительность приложений.

Ошибки при выборе хостинга

При выборе хостинга для работы с большими CSV-файлами пользователи часто совершают несколько распространенных ошибок. Одна из них заключается в недооценке необходимых ресурсов. Многие начинающие разработчики заказывают тарифы с минимальными характеристиками, что может привести к медленной работе приложений и длительному времени обработки данных.

Также стоит учитывать, что не все хостинги предлагают одинаковую поддержку для работы с большими файлами. Некоторые провайдеры могут ограничивать размер загружаемых файлов или накладывать ограничения на использование ресурсов, что может стать серьезной проблемой. Например, хостинг от Beget предлагает гибкие условия для работы с крупными проектами и позволяет избежать подобных ограничений.

Нельзя забывать и о важности технической поддержки. При обработке больших объемов данных могут возникать различные проблемы, и наличие оперативной и квалифицированной поддержки может существенно упростить решение вопросов. Поэтому важно выбирать хостинг с хорошими отзывами о службе поддержки.

облачный хостинг для приложений

Решения для оптимизации работы с CSV-файлами

Для повышения производительности приложений, работающих с большими CSV-файлами, существует ряд решений и подходов. Во-первых, стоит рассмотреть возможность использования кэширования данных. Это позволит значительно ускорить доступ к часто используемым данным и снизит нагрузку на сервер.

Во-вторых, стоит использовать оптимизированные алгоритмы обработки данных. Например, для работы с большими файлами можно использовать параллельные вычисления, что позволяет обрабатывать данные быстрее и эффективнее. Использование таких технологий, как Apache Spark или Dask, может значительно упростить задачи обработки больших объемов данных.

Кроме того, важным аспектом является организация хранения данных. Разделение больших CSV-файлов на более мелкие части или использование баз данных для хранения данных может значительно улучшить производительность. Это позволяет оптимизировать запросы и уменьшить время обработки данных.

Выбор подходящего хостинга

Выбор подходящего хостинга для приложений, работающих с большими CSV-файлами, требует внимательного анализа и оценки различных предложений на рынке. Необходимо учитывать не только стоимость, но и предоставляемые ресурсы, уровень поддержки и дополнительные функции. Хостинги, такие как Fozzy и Fornex, предлагают выгодные условия для разработчиков и имеют положительные отзывы от пользователей.

серверы для работы с CSV

Также стоит обратить внимание на возможность масштабирования. Если проект начнет расти, важно, чтобы хостинг мог предложить возможность увеличения ресурсов без значительных затрат времени и усилий.

Наконец, важно провести тестирование производительности выбранного хостинга. Многие провайдеры предлагают пробные периоды, что позволяет оценить работу сервиса и убедиться в его надежности перед покупкой.

Рекомендованные материалы

Советы по выбору хостинга для приложений с обработкой больших CSV-файлов

  • Выбирайте хостинг с поддержкой высокопроизводительных серверов, так как обработка больших CSV-файлов требует значительных ресурсов.
  • Обратите внимание на наличие SSD-дисков, которые обеспечивают более быстрый доступ к данным по сравнению с традиционными HDD.
  • Убедитесь, что выбранный хостинг предлагает достаточный объем оперативной памяти, чтобы избежать замедлений при обработке больших наборов данных.
  • Проверьте наличие инструментов для автоматизации обработки данных, таких как ETL-процессы, которые помогут упростить работу с большими CSV-файлами.
  • Изучите возможности масштабирования, чтобы ваш хостинг мог адаптироваться к увеличению объема данных и нагрузки в будущем.
  • Обратите внимание на поддержку языков программирования и библиотек, которые вы планируете использовать для работы с CSV, чтобы избежать проблем с совместимостью.
  • При выборе хостинга учитывайте уровень поддержки клиентов, так как при возникновении проблем важна возможность быстрой помощи от провайдера.